Default Sports Illustrated for Kids cards

Not a set strictly speaking as they are issued monthly, but an unbelievable source of rookie cards for athletes in the less popular sports. Unfortunately, there now seems to be a trend of TPGs accepting lightly trimmed ones that clean up the perforations.
